Roberts: Gatland not to blame for Wales defeat

Jamie Roberts has backed British & Irish Lions head coach Warren Gatland to get it right for Wales in their next clash against Scotland.

Wales fell to a 29-18 loss to England last time out, their second defeat in their last three games, and face the Scots at the Millennium Stadium on Saturday looking to get back to winning ways.

But Roberts, who scored a try in the decisive third and final Test against Australia last summer to help seal a 2-1 series win, says he has faith in Gatland to reproduce his winning formula.

“We have a very experienced coaching team who have been around a long time,” he said.

“People will say our game-plan is quite predictable, but it definitely isn’t.

“We like to stay unpredictable on the field, but we’ve taken the wrong options on the weekend at times. It’s tough, but we stick with it.

“We have to put trust in the coaches, put trust in what we are trying to do on the field and ultimately execute better as a team.”
